At Work

It always amazes us just how much money can be raised by work colleagues getting together for something they care about.

This does not have involve hours of your time, there are a number of ways you can raise money for a very limited effort.

You can introduce dress down days, a swear box, silly tie days or event donate a days wages. Organised  events, such as a quiz night, clothing exchange party, sweep stakes, baby photo competition, a coffee morning, a bake sale, a wine tasting party, a race night or an 'Auction of Promises!' always prove very popular.

Many companies offer a matched funding scheme where for each employee they will match up to a certain amount of any money raised.
